site stats

Dax topn order by example

WebAug 6, 2024 · The CALCULATE function computes the Total Revenue using a different context for the top two cities. Let’s now focus on the TOPN statement in the formula: The first parameter for this TOPN statement is the total ranking that needs a virtual calculation. Thus, 2 is used to get the top two cities. If it’s 4, it will return the top four cities. WebHere I detail how to use the TOPN function in DAX. This is a really versatile function to be used in Power BI and it can be used in many different ways to extract great insights into your data....

TOPN Function DAX - SqlSkull

WebApr 9, 2024 · A table with the top N_value rows of Table or an empty table if N_value is 0 (zero) or less. ... TOPN does not guarantee any sort order for the results. » 4 related … WebMay 28, 2024 · This may consist of any DAX expression by which result of the expression will sort and evaluate each row of the table. order (Optional) Will sort your expression by ascending or descending order. Practical … thouheed https://boissonsdesiles.com

Solved: Can I use the TopN Function in DAX to order data …

WebThe best way to understand how a function in DAX works is to go through some examples with it. Some samples: Orders for each customer ... In order to achieve the result, ... we can filter the customers and get only the top 10 customers based on their Sales. To learn more bout the TopN function, read my article here. var TopCustomers=TOPN(10 ... WebApr 9, 2024 · Examples -- GROUPBY is useful to group by columns with no lineage -- Each column added by GROUPBY must iterate CURRENTGROUP(). ... ( CURRENTGROUP(), 1 ) ) EVALUATE CustomersWithNumCategories ORDER BY 'Product'[Category] ... DAX introduced a GROUPBY function that should replace … WebApr 9, 2024 · DAX ORDERBY ( [, ] [, orderBy_columnName [, ]] [, …] ) Parameters Return value This function does not return a value. Remarks This function can only be used within a window function expression. Example See OFFSET. See also thou he is small he is fierce

TOPN - DAX Guide - YouTube

Category:Return top value ordered by another column - Stack Overflow

Tags:Dax topn order by example

Dax topn order by example

Return top value ordered by another column - Stack Overflow

WebJan 28, 2024 · The ORDER BY keyword is part of the EVALUATE statement and defines the sort order of the result produced by EVALUATE. It can include only columns that are part of EVALUATE or expressions that can be computed in the row context of the result. Every column can be sorted in an ascending (ASC) or descending (DESC) way. The default is … WebAny DAX expression where the result value is used to sort the table and it is evaluated for each row of table. 4: ... TOPN does not guarantee any sort order for the results. …

Dax topn order by example

Did you know?

WebJun 29, 2016 · 1 Answer. Sorted by: 5. This can be done by creating a rank measure, then use it to determine the first N types and the succeeding ones. Create this measures: Total:=SUM (Data [Amount]) Create the [Type Rank] measure using the [Total] measure: Type Rank:=RANKX (ALL (Data [Type]); [Total]) Now use [Type Rank] measure to … WebMar 16, 2024 · The final clause in the DAX query is the ORDER BY clause. This allows you to order the table by a column (or several columns). The ORDER BY function defaults to ascending order. If you want to order a column in descending order just write DESC after the column name. In the example above, the table is ordered first by the Area and then …

Web6. Another way to do this is through the use of the TOPN function. The TOPN function returns entire row (s) instead of a single value. For example, the code. TOPN (1, … WebTOPN is a very useful function when a calculation required to be done based on top or bottom items in a list based on an expression. TOPN is a tabular function, but if used in a …

WebOct 10, 2024 · Put in RETURN, and then DIVIDE the Total Sales by the Top 5 Average, and use “0” as the alternative result. Format the Compare Sales to Top 5 Average values into a percentage. We will get this result: … WebMar 3, 2024 · This parameter is defined where the DAX expression is required to return a table of data and extract top ‘n’ rows. ... In this example Power BI TopN is used along …

WebFor example, the code TOPN (1, TableA, TableA [Value]) returns the top 1 row of TableA ordered by TableA [Value]. The Group value associated with that top Value is in the row, but we need to be able to access it. There are a couple of possibilities. Use MAXX: Top Group = MAXX (TOPN (1, TableA, TableA [Value]), TableA [Group])

WebAug 21, 2024 · The first example compares one day with the previous day available by filtering the transactions of one customer. The challenge is to find the previous day, and then retrieve the value of that day. Because one day can have multiple orders for one same customer, the calculation must operate at the day granularity level. thou hath meaningWebAug 23, 2024 · In theis example, I want to return the Top 3 by Revenue per Property and Vendor . I want only the green values returned. I have tried multiple times using RankX, AllSelected and Calculate. The measure … thou hatest the deeds of the nicolaitansWebNov 6, 2024 · TOPN function is a Power BI table manipulation function in DAX which returns the top n records from table. ... order Is used to your expression either ascending (ASC, … thou have the words of eternal lifeWebFeb 1, 2024 · The number of rows to return. Any DAX expression that returns a scalar value, where the expression is to be evaluated multiple times (for each row/context). See Remarks to better understand when the number of rows returned could be larger than n_value. … undersized power forwardsWebDec 21, 2024 · This avoids an alphabetical sort of the Month Name values. This setting causes different side effects depending on the client used to query the model. For example, Power BI generates queries in DAX to populate a report, whereas an Excel PivotTable generates queries in MDX. The different languages used by the client tools might have … thou heathenWebSep 6, 2024 · Since, the TOPN function creates a table, let’s create one by going to Modelling tab >> New Table. Consider this use of TOPN to extract the first row of the … undersized small forwardsWebJun 20, 2024 · Example The following calculated column in the Products table calculates the sales ranking for each product in the Internet channel. DAX = RANKX(ALL(Products), SUMX(RELATEDTABLE(InternetSales), [SalesAmount])) undersized suction lines